The CEO of an Indian startup Dukan laid off 90% of his support staff that was replaced by the AI powered ChatBot. He says the queries answered by ChatBot created by one of his data scientists is instant as opposed to the time his support staff would take. I am sure more will take this route as not only will there will be work done faster but it will be economical as well. As of now it is not known at what level ChatBot will be useful but suffice it to say there will be joblessness in droves in the not so distant future. Are you concerned? This link has more
